What Is Modern Marquetry? A Contemporary Take on a Classic Craft

A close-up of a patterned Modern Marquetry surface made from recycled wood and plastics, photographed in natural light.

Modern marquetry is the evolution of an age-old craft—taking the traditional technique of patterned wood surfaces and reimagining it for contemporary interiors.
